Material that is low-maintenance

There are many options when it comes to picking a door handle. But, it is crucial to select the right material. This can affect your style and durability.

The most commonly used materials for door handles are wood and metal. These are durable and easy to care for. They can be kept looking great for many years with regular cleaning.

There are many different types of alloys and metals that are available. Each requires a distinct kind of cleaning, based on its finish. It is also crucial to select the appropriate handle for the area in which you intend to put it in.

Stainless steel is an excellent choice for door handles. It is resistant to corrosion, unlike other metals. In addition, it is relatively inexpensive.

Another popular option is brass. The brass door handle is a traditional option for traditional doors. Depending on the finish, it can be coated or plain.

Another option is aluminum. Aluminum is renowned for its low weight and strength as well as its environmental friendly. In addition, it is a recyclable material.

Porcelain is another option. It is a more durable option than glass. When compared to wood, porcelain does not warp easily. It is practical and sturdy when paired with bronze fittings.

Acrylic is a well-liked option for bedroom furniture. Doorknobs made of crystal were extremely popular in the middle of 19th century. Crystal is now available in a variety of shades.

Chrome is a shiny metal. Most chrome door handles are designed to be polished. Use a soft towel with mild soap and water to clean them. Rinse well and dry thoroughly.

Oil-rubbed bronze is yet another low-maintenance finish. It is impervious to fingerprints, which is different from other finishes. Oil-rubbed bronze is not coated with a shiny finish. Instead it has a dark surface that will catch light.

No matter whether you pick a plain metal or an antimicrobial finish the best way to keep your door handles in tip-top form is to regularly clean them. Keeping your door handles clean helps keep your home and your personal items bacteria-free.
